What this permit is not

A well permit is the State Engineer’s permission to construct and use a well — it is not a decreed water right and confers none. DWR’s record limits its use to: Irrigation (category General Purpose).

This one is tied to a decreed structure (WDID 0105084, linked above): if it is a non-exempt well, that is where its priority date and any augmentation obligation live, and this page is only the construction record. How permits, decrees and monitoring wells differ →
